We’re looking for an Account Manager to join our Dublin team. In this role, you’ll help us cultivate relationships with Greater Dublin's most highly regarded restaurants, helping them increase their online sales and maximise their growth potential.
Get to know our Commercial team — what drives us, how we work, and what you can expect.
What You’ll Be Doing
You’ll be joining the Regional UK & Ireland team. We are the experts in the local markets we serve, responsible for driving performance across all four nations. This sub-team presents one of the biggest growth opportunities at Deliveroo, and you will be the face of the brand to our local restaurant partners.
Here’s what your day-to-day might look like:
Own Partner Relationships: Maintain and grow high-impact partnerships with top Greater Dublin restaurant partners through consistent face-to-face and remote engagement.
Drive Performance: Use data analysis and industry insights to identify growth opportunities and maximise order volume for your portfolio.
Negotiate & Optimise: Lead contract negotiations and partnership terms to ensure long-term value for both Deliveroo and our partners.
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with Marketing and Operations teams to improve restaurant efficiencies and accelerate order growth.
Be the Local Expert: Act as the primary point of contact and industry specialist for the Dublin region, innovating new ways to increase local market share.
What You’ll Need to Thrive
Our ideal candidate will bring strong expertise in some of these areas and curiosity to grow in others:
Relationship Management: Proven ability to build and sustain effective professional relationships through various communication channels.
Commercial Acumen: Strong understanding of commercial drivers and comfort using data to inform decisions and strategy.
Negotiation Skills: A track record of achieving targets and successfully navigating complex negotiations.
Adaptability: Significant experience working in dynamic, high-growth environments with the ability to work autonomously.
Strategic Organisation: Highly organised and self-motivated, with the ability to manage a busy schedule of partner meetings across Greater Dublin.
